def update_post_views(post, request, timeout=settings.POST_VIEW_TIMEOUT): """ Views are updated per interval. """ # Get the ip. ip = helpers.get_ip(request) # Keys go by IP and post ip. cache_key = f"{ip}-{post.id}" # Found hit no need to increment the views if cache.get(cache_key): return # Insert a new view into database. PostView.objects.create(ip=ip, post=post) # Separately increment post view. Post.objects.filter(id=post.id).update(view_count=F('view_count') + 1) # Set the cache. cache.set(cache_key, 1, timeout) # Drop the post related cache for logged in users. if request.user.is_authenticated: delete_post_cache(post) return post
